Insulation and moisture control can affect the slab build-up on enclosed backyard rooms. In Maddington, Reinforcement and local thickenings should follow the building or engineering details rather than being chosen only from the slab area. Confirming these details before the pour gives the builder a more reliable foundation to continue from.

For detached wing concrete foundation, A modular or prefabricated structure may place loads at specific support points rather than evenly across the whole slab. The final concrete detail should follow the actual building, engineering and site information rather than a generic backyard slab specification.
